Nasal Allergies - Allergic Rhinitis & Allergic Asthma
Nasal allergy is the laymen's term for the medical condition known as allergic rhinitis. Nasal allergies can be seasonal (hayfever) or year-round, and they are closely related to allergic asthma.

Nasal Allergy Symptoms & Asthma
Nasal allergy symptoms can make asthma symptoms feel even worse. Common allergy symptoms include nasal stuffiness, runny nose, and sneezing.
